Rock initially did not want to cast Tyler James Williams as Chris because he felt Williams was too good-looking to play a kid that everybody hates. Tichina Arnold who plays Rochelle and Tisha Campbell who plays Peaches Clarkson in a few episodes both starred as best friends on the comedy show Martin. Everybody Hates Chris is an American television series that first aired in September 2005 and ended airing in May 2009 on UPN (later became The CW). Vincent Michael Martella (born October 15, 1992)[1] is an American actor best known for providing the voice of Phineas Flynn in the Disney Channel original animated show Phineas and Ferb, which ran from 2007 to 2015.
